The 25% rule generally applies to building codes mandating a full roof replacement if more than 25% of the roof decking is damaged. This ensures structural integrity. We adhere to all Tennessee building codes.
Memphis roofs often face damage from high winds, hail, and the effects of intense summer sun and humidity. Ponding water due to inadequate drainage can also be an issue. Prompt repairs are essential.
